Unlock Potential, Inspire Growth: Become an SEN Tutor in Lincoln!
At TP Tutors, we believe every student deserves the opportunity to succeed, no matter their challenges. As an SEN tutor, you’ll help students with special educational needs (SEN) build confidence, overcome barriers, and reach new academic heights. If you’re passionate about making a real difference, this is the role for you!
We’re currently looking for SEN Tutors in Lincoln and surrounding areas to support young people needing extra academic assistance. You’ll bring enthusiasm, empathy, and a commitment to professionalism, making a real impact on students' lives.
Pay: £25 - £30 per hour
Additional Info:
A full UK driving license is desirable, as some students may require home or library-based tutoring.
Key Responsibilities:
-
Provide personalized 1:1 or small group tuition for students with SEN.
-
Motivate and inspire students to overcome challenges and build confidence.
-
Tailor lessons to each student’s individual needs and goals.
-
Promote a positive, inclusive learning environment and follow safeguarding policies.
Requirements:
-
Strong communication skills and a passion for teaching.
-
Enhanced DBS check for Child Workforce (on the update service) or willingness to obtain one.
-
Experience working with children and young people with SEND, SEMH, or other additional needs.
-
Previous teaching experience in the UK is desirable, as is classroom/1:1 experience.
-
Understanding of the SEN curriculum and safeguarding training is preferred.
